The Lega Serie A informs the dates of the last Round Week 38 to end the 2022-23 Serie A season.   It will be played  on Friday 2, Saturday 3, and Sunday 4 June.

The final round will starts  on Friday at 20.30 with an early match between Sassuolo and Fiorentina, given that Fiorentina will then play on Wednesday 7 June in Prague in the Conference League final against West Ham.  Seven days before playing the Champions League final in Istanbul against Manchester City, Inter will open the Saturday program at 6.30 pm as guests of Turin. Two games at 21.00: Cremonese-Salernitana and Empoli-Lazio.

Good news for Inter securing their place in next season’s Champions League 2023-24 after a 3-2 win over Atalanta. Inter have remained unbeaten in their last 9 home matches against Atalanta in Serie A (W6 D3): only between May 1964 and January 1985 did they do better (11 games in a row). Inter scored two goals in the first 3 minutes of play in a single Serie A match for the first time since 5 January 1941 against Roma. Atalanta conceded two in the first three minutes for the first time in the competition.

Milan obtained the second consecutive victory after the one against Sampdoria and arithmetically qualified for the next Champions League with one match before the end of the championship. Pioli’s team can still finish third, but to overcome Inter they will have to win against Verona on the last day and hope that the Nerazzurri lose on the Turin field. A second defeat in a row, however, for Juventus, who thus remain in seventh place in the standings, one point behind Roma in sixth and two behind Atalanta in fifth. To get to the Europa League, Juventus will have to win away against Udinese and hope for missteps by the Giallorossi with Spezia and the Bergamo players with Monza.

For the first time in their history in Serie A, Salernitana have gone seven straight home matches without defeat in the competition (W4, L3).

Torino have won four consecutive away games without conceding for the fourth time in a single Serie A championship (previously in 1935/36 and twice in 1942/43). Torino have won 31 points in 19 away games in this championship (W9, D4, L6), the record for away grenades in the era of three points for a win in a single Serie A championship.

Empoli’s goal, which came after 95 minutes and 26 seconds, was the most recent for the Tuscans in Serie A since 2004/05 (as of when data is available).

Napoli had not drawn a Serie A match after going two goals up since 1 December 2021 (2-2 v Sassuolo). Bologna had not drawn a league game after going down by two goals since 23 December 2020 (2-2 v Atalanta). Bologna (51 in 2022/23) passed the 50-point mark in a Serie A championship for the first time since 2011/12, when they reached 51 and finished in 9th place.

Lecce have not conceded a goal in two consecutive Serie A games for the first time since April 2012, with Coach Serse Cosmi. First error from the penalty spot for Monza, the Brianza players have scored five of the six penalties taken in this Serie A TIM season. Lecce defeated Monza and got their salvation.

Lazio have won both of their seasonal matches against Cremonese in Serie A for the second time, after 1929/30. Sergej Milinkovic-Savic is the midfielder who has participated in the most goals in this Serie A TIM season (17, the result of nine goals and eight assists).

AS Roma failed to win the Serie A Week 37 game on Saturday 27 May 2023 at the Artemio Franchi Stadium in Florence, Italy. Fiorentina win, reacting after the defeat in the Italian Cup final. A clamorous comeback within three minutes by Fiorentina, after a balanced game that saw Roma taking the lead in the first half through Stephan El Shaarawy. Luka Jovic equalized, then Ikone overturned the result by giving the Viola the precious victory. Three points for the Viola who reach 53 points by hooking up with Torino. Roma with this defeat give the final farewell to fourth place, valid for the Champions League, the distances from AC Milan remain 4 with only one game left for the end of the season.

AS Roma opened the score in the 11th minute. Forward Stephan El Shaarawy defeated Fiorentina goalkeeper Michele Cerofolini from very close range with a right-footed shot to the center. The headed assist is by Ola Solbakken.

Fiorentina equalized in the 85th minute with the goal by Luka Jović from very close range with a right footed shot to the high center. The headed assist is by Rolando Mandragora.

Fiorentina overturned the result making a comeback to claim the victory in the 88th minute with the goal by Jonathan Ikoné.

 Stats before the game:    Roma have won six of their last seven Serie A games played against Fiorentina (L1); in the period (from the 2019/20 season), Viola was the team against which the Giallorossi achieved the most successes in the top division. Fiorentina won their last Serie A home match against Roma and have not achieved two home wins in a row against the Giallorossi since the 1992-1994 period with Luigi Radice and Claudio Ranieri on the bench. Roma are the team against which Fiorentina have drawn the most matches in Serie A (60); at the same time, the Giallorossi only got as many draws against Lazio in the top division. After a streak of five consecutive Serie A wins, Fiorentina have managed just two wins in their last eight Serie A matches (D4 L2), never managing to repeat the same result twice in a row in the most recent seven. Fiorentina have remained unbeaten in their last seven Serie A home games (W4 D3) and have not done better in the competition since 2017, when they went 16 home games in a row without defeat. Roma have not achieved even one success in their last six league games (D4, L2) and in the period, from matchday 31, only one team has obtained fewer points than the Giallorossi, Sampdoria (two).
